It was a dark and stormy night...
http://www.sjsu.edu/faculty/scott.rice/blfc2008.htm
"Toads of glory,
slugs of joy," sang
Groin the dwarf as he
trotted jovially down
the path before a great
dragon ate him because
the author knew that
this story was a train
wreck after he typed
the first few words.
Alex Hall
Greeley, CO
